Abstract: Methods, systems, and computer-readable media related to a technique for providing handwriting input functionality on a user device. A handwriting recognition module is trained to have a repertoire comprising multiple non-overlapping scripts and capable of recognizing tens of thousands of characters using a single handwriting recognition model. The handwriting input module provides real-time, stroke-order and stroke-direction independent handwriting recognition for multi-character handwriting input. In particular, real-time, stroke-order and stroke-direction independent handwriting recognition is provided for multi-character, or sentence level Chinese handwriting recognition. User interfaces for providing the handwriting input functionality are also disclosed.

Abstract: Some embodiments provide a touch-sensitive device that includes a handwriting area for receiving a handwritten input and a text area for displaying text characters that have been recognized for the handwritten input. As the device receives a subsequent handwritten input, it continuously removes portions of previously handwritten input from the handwriting area in order to allow the user to continue to provide handwritten input without having to clear the handwriting area. Some embodiments apply a fading mechanism for removing the handwritten input from the handwriting area. Different embodiments apply different factors for determining when and how to remove handwritten input from the handwriting area, including character based, word base, location based, and timer based thresholds.
